But, like any product, it’s worth paying attention to key details like added sweeteners if you’re watching your sugar intake, probiotic strains, and added fiber – all of which can influence both the health benefits and how your body responds. Many probiotic drinks (and drinks in general) rely on added sugars or sugar substitutes to taste good, which can affect digestion for some people. Sugar alcohols like erythritol may enhance flavor but can cause gas or bloating, while stevia and other natural sweeteners are generally easier to digest. Choosing a sweetener ultimately comes down to personal preference and what your body tolerates best.
Each probiotic strain serves a different purpose. For instance, common Lactobacillus strains – such as L. acidophilus, L. rhamnosus, and L. plantarum – support overall gut balance. Others, including L. acidophilus and L. rhamnosus, can also help with constipation. The key is to match your probiotic to your goals. If you’re aiming for general wellness, a broad blend is best. For specific concerns, look for strains studied for those benefits. A little label-reading and detective work – and guidance from a healthcare professional – can help you get the most out of your probiotic. Some probiotic drinks include added fiber to support digestive health. Prebiotic fiber, in particular, feeds the good bacteria in your gut, helping them thrive and maintain a balanced microbiome. Including prebiotic fiber in your diet can keep digestion running smoothly while enhancing the effects of probiotics.
